Key Components of Hemodialysis Machine Installation Service:
- Site Assessment and Planning: Evaluating the physical space, utility requirements (water, electricity, drainage), and environmental conditions of the installation site to ensure compatibility with the hemodialysis machine's specifications.
- Unpacking and Physical Placement: Carefully removing the machine from its packaging and positioning it according to the approved site plan, considering ergonomics and accessibility for maintenance.
- Utility Connections: Connecting the machine to dedicated water treatment systems (if applicable), electrical power sources (including backup power), and waste disposal lines, adhering to all relevant safety and engineering protocols.
- Calibration and Testing: Performing rigorous calibration of all machine parameters, including flow rates, pressures, temperature, and dialysate composition, followed by functional testing to verify accuracy and reliability.
- Disinfection and Sterilization: Executing thorough disinfection and sterilization procedures for all internal and external components to prevent cross-contamination and ensure patient safety.
- Integration with Ancillary Equipment: Connecting and configuring the hemodialysis machine with other essential medical devices such as monitors, infusion pumps, and dialysis chairs.
- Documentation and Handover: Providing comprehensive documentation, including installation reports, calibration certificates, user manuals, and maintenance schedules, along with a formal handover to the facility's biomedical engineering or nursing staff.
- Initial User Training (Optional but often included): Basic operational and safety training for the clinical staff who will be operating the machine.

Hemodialysis Machine Installation Service Cost In Rwanda
The cost of installing a hemodialysis machine in Rwanda can vary significantly based on several factors. These include the type and complexity of the machine, the specific hospital or clinic's infrastructure, the vendor chosen, and the extent of services included in the installation package. Generally, installation involves not just the physical setup of the machine but also the connection to water purification systems, electrical outlets, and potentially specialized plumbing. The training of medical staff is also a crucial component and is often bundled with the installation service. It's important to obtain detailed quotes from multiple reputable suppliers and service providers to compare offerings and ensure the best value.
| Service Component | Estimated Price Range (RWF) | Notes |
|---|---|---|
| Basic Machine Installation & Setup | 500,000 - 1,500,000 | Covers physical setup, initial connection to utilities. |
| Water Treatment System Integration | 700,000 - 2,000,000 | Installation and integration of Reverse Osmosis (RO) or other water purification systems. |
| Electrical & Plumbing Modifications | 300,000 - 1,000,000 | Depending on existing infrastructure and required upgrades. |
| Staff Training (Initial) | 400,000 - 1,200,000 | On operation, maintenance, and basic troubleshooting. |
| Calibration & Testing | 200,000 - 500,000 | Ensuring the machine functions optimally. |
| Comprehensive Installation Package (Machine + Services) | 2,000,000 - 7,000,000+ | This is a broad range, highly dependent on machine cost and specific needs. This typically includes the above components and potential ongoing support. |
Factors Influencing Hemodialysis Machine Installation Costs in Rwanda
- Machine Specifications: The model, brand, and technological features of the hemodialysis machine itself will impact installation complexity and cost. Newer, more advanced machines might require more intricate setups.
- Infrastructure Readiness: The existing water purification system, power supply reliability, and plumbing at the installation site play a significant role. Upgrades or new installations of these essential services will add to the overall cost.
- Vendor and Service Provider: Different companies will have varying pricing structures for their installation services, warranty periods, and after-sales support. Reputation and experience are also factors.
- Scope of Services: Does the quote include transportation, on-site assembly, calibration, initial testing, comprehensive staff training, and post-installation support? Clarifying the exact services included is vital.
- Geographic Location: While Rwanda is a relatively small country, minor variations in transportation costs for technicians and equipment might exist between major cities like Kigali and more remote areas.
- Regulatory Compliance and Certifications: Ensuring the installation meets all local health and safety regulations might involve specific testing or documentation that could incur additional fees.

Scope Of Work For Hemodialysis Machine Installation Service
This Scope of Work (SOW) outlines the requirements for the professional installation of hemodialysis machines at designated healthcare facilities. The service includes all necessary technical tasks, equipment, materials, and personnel to ensure a safe, functional, and compliant installation. This SOW also details the expected technical deliverables and standard specifications for the installed hemodialysis machines.
| Phase/Activity | Description | Deliverables | Standard Specifications/Requirements |
|---|---|---|---|
| Pre-Installation Site Assessment | On-site evaluation of the installation location, including power, water, drainage, and environmental conditions. | Site assessment report including recommendations for any necessary modifications. | Compliance with local building codes, electrical codes (e.g., grounding, circuit capacity), plumbing requirements, and ventilation standards. Power outlets to be medical-grade, properly grounded, and adequately rated. Water quality to meet dialysis standards (e.g., RO system integration if applicable). Adequate space for machine operation, maintenance, and patient access. |
| Equipment Delivery and Unpacking | Receipt, inspection, and careful unpacking of hemodialysis machines and associated accessories. | Confirmation of all delivered items against the packing list. Damage report if any. | Machines to be handled with care to prevent physical damage. All accessories to be accounted for and inspected for damage. |
| Machine Placement and Mounting | Positioning of hemodialysis machines in the pre-approved locations. | Machines securely placed and leveled. | Machines to be placed on stable, level surfaces. Adequate clearance for ventilation and maintenance access. Proper anchoring if required by manufacturer or site assessment. |
| Electrical Connection | Connecting the hemodialysis machine to the designated power source. | Successful electrical connection and initial power-on test. | Connection to appropriate medical-grade power outlets with correct voltage and amperage. Compliance with electrical safety standards. Proper grounding of the machine. |
| Water and Dialysate Connection | Connecting the machine to the facility's purified water supply and dialysate delivery system (if applicable). | Secure and leak-free water and dialysate connections. | Use of appropriate, non-reactive tubing and connectors. Compliance with water quality standards for dialysis. Proper integration with Reverse Osmosis (RO) systems or central dialysate supply. |
| Drainage Connection | Connecting the machine's waste outlet to the facility's drainage system. | Secure and leak-free drainage connection. | Use of appropriate drainage piping. Compliance with local plumbing and sanitation codes. Prevention of backflow or cross-contamination. |
| Initial System Check and Calibration | Performing initial operational checks and calibrating the machine according to manufacturer specifications. | Successful completion of initial system checks and calibration. Diagnostic test results. | Adherence to manufacturer's calibration procedures. Verification of all sensor readings and alarm functions. Setting up patient-specific parameters if pre-programmed. |
| Functional Testing | Conducting full operational tests using simulated or actual dialysis procedures. | Demonstration of successful dialysis treatment cycles. Test logs and performance reports. | Testing of all treatment modes, safety features (e.g., air detection, blood loss prevention), and alarm systems. Verification of fluid balance accuracy. |
| Documentation and Handover | Providing all necessary documentation, including user manuals, installation reports, and calibration certificates. Training facility staff on machine operation and basic maintenance. | Complete installation package provided to facility. Trained personnel confirmed. | User manuals in the correct language. Installation and calibration certificates signed and dated. Training provided to designated biomedical engineers and nursing staff. Competency assessment of trained personnel. |
| Post-Installation Support | Providing a period of on-site support after installation to address any immediate issues or questions. | Resolution of any initial operational issues. Sign-off on successful installation. | Defined warranty period for installation workmanship. Availability of technical support for troubleshooting. |
